Each year, millions of residents and tourists utilize the many parks, marinas and campgrounds located around the perimeter of the Lake Hartwell. Bass fishing tournaments, boating and swimming welcome the populace of the surrounding cities. In addition, Seneca takes pride in its past, preserving a Historic District with a number of homes and churches preserved from the turn of the nineteenth century. Residents visit the rejuvenated restaurants, shops and offices of the charming Ram Cat Alley Historic District.

Education

Students in Lake Hartwell and Seneca are served by Blue Ridge Elementary and Ravenel Elm Elementary, Seneca Middle School and Seneca High School. Higher education is bolstered by the nearby Clemson University with a major athletic program. Other nearby colleges includes Southern Wesleyan University, Anderson University, Furman University and Greenville Tech, to name a few.

Economy & Job Market

A major employer of the area includes Oconee Medical Center for positions in every area of health care. Other economic boosters include Lake Hartwell tourism and area education. A short commute presents a bevy of industries including major hospitals and BMW in the Greenville area.

Attractions & Recreation

Seneca and Hartwell Lake offer much more than just water play. Apple picking orchards and apple farms welcome residents for the sweet treat in late summer and autumn. Experience the stunning color changes of the forest foliage hotspots. Visit the many nearby mountains and national forests that present more than 2 million acres with year-round access. Within the National Forest, hundreds of parks, trails, waterfalls, rafting, rock climbing and fishing options beckon the outdoor enthusiast.
